Subject: Re: TT Cup Points Calculation
In reply to: Another Masters Racer 's message, "Re: TT Cup Points Calculation" on 16:44:27 10/30/03 Thu

Fiesta Island is not USCF, the racers that compete do not indicate their USCF category, if they even have one. It is not possible to know who is a CAT 1/2/3 or Masters or 4/5 until the racer competes at a USCF event. Even so, a CAT 1/2/3 rider may decide to compete in a Masters race - these results are cross compatable and will apply. For sake of fairness, CAT 4/5's are not compatable with Masters results.

Fiesta Island results are sorted as best possible, considering that the results are non-USCF.

It is not possible to sort out USCF categories in a non USCF race.

For this reason, and because historically Fiesta Island is a much more competitive race and fields a larger turnout per group, Fiesta Island has been given a higher multiplier.

Remember, Fiesta Island races only account for 5 of the 20 total races in the Cup. It is not necessary to race at Fiesta Island at all - you can race the other 15 events and still win the cup if you get enough points.

>Racers with Category 1/2/3 licenses competing in
>Masters categories for the SoCal TT Cup are unlikely
>to finish in the top five against younger 1/2/3
>riders at Fiesta Island. Under the current system,
>these Masters Racers receive no points towards their
>Masters Category competition in the SoCal TT Cup, and
>I have heard are deciding to avoid the Fiesta Island
>races as "not being worth it".
>
>If the system was changed to sort racers by the
>category raced at the other Time Trials (1/2/3 or
>Masters), such as is done at Piru, and then award
>points 5 deep, racers will sense a "consistently
>level" playing field, and be more inclined to race as
>many of the time trials as possible (including Fiesta
>Island), increasing participation.
>
>In addition, I have heard some racers are discouraged
>from participating in the Cup Series by the perception
>that due to the current "multiplier" scheme, unless
>they race (and succeed) at Fiesta Island, they stand
>no chance to "catch up" with the other races, and so
>they either avoid , or are being discouraged from
>further participation, in the series as a whole. If
>the multiplier was the same for all events, this
>concern would be eliminated and you would certainly
>see participation increase in all events, including
>those at Fiesta Island.
